食物生产是影响温室效应气体排放的重要方面,由于食物类型不同其碳排强度存在较大的差异,因此当前中国居民食物消费快速演替必然会对生态碳环境产生重要影响。论文利用洛伦兹曲线和基尼系数,研究1997—2016年中国城乡居民食物消费在生产过程中碳排放时空演变及其主要驱动因子。主要结论如下:① 在数量上,中国居民食物消费碳排放总量和人均量整体都呈现逐渐的增长刚性,但仍属于低碳消费模式;② 在结构上,各类型食物碳排放演变呈现显著的分异态势,整体上动物性食物碳排放增长速度快于植物性食物碳排放减少速度;③ 在城乡差异上,城镇和乡村居民食物消费碳排放在数量、结构和趋势上表现出显著的城乡二元属性,但近年城乡差异表现出减缓趋势;④ 在空间上,各地食物消费碳排放呈现较显著的民族性、地域性、集聚性和中心“塌陷”的特征,碳排放密度高值主要分布在直辖市和沿海经济相对发达地区;⑤ 在驱动力上,结构演替是全国居民食物消费碳排放总量整体变化的主要驱动因素,而人口数量是各地地域空间差异分布的主要驱动因子。  相似文献

余凤龙  黄震方  陆林  尹寿兵 《地理学报》2016,71(12):2233-2249
农村居民旅游消费的兴起和行为变迁是乡村转型的组成部分,也是新常态下推进农村居民消费和旅游业转型升级的重要依托。构建嵌入农村家庭结构的旅游行为机制分析框架,以苏南农村地区为例,运用多分类Logit回归等方法,探讨发达地区农村家庭旅游目的地选择行为特征与机制。研究表明:① 农村家庭旅游目的地选择以周边地区为主,流向呈现近距离指向性,旅游行为意向较强,旅游消费结构有待完善,旅游行为存在收入、教育和乡村性上的差异;② 经济、文化和家庭乡村性对旅游行为有着显著影响,且经济和文化可能存在“拐点”效应,拐点前后旅游行为存在较大差异;感知旅游行为控制与旅游行为认同是内在心理因素,旅游行为存在不同影响强度与方向的棘轮效应、示范效应、敏感效应和预防效应;③ 农村家庭旅游目的地选择行为是心理、经济、文化和乡村城镇化等多重因素综合作用的结果,农村城镇化发挥着“持续强化效应”,经济收入和文化水平发挥着“倒U型阶段效应”,消费心理发挥着“双向均衡效应”。研究尝试挖掘中国特色的旅游研究问题,并引导和优化农村居民旅游行为。  相似文献

"美丽冰冻圈"融入区域发展的途径与模式   总被引:2,自引:0,他引:2  
杨建平  哈琳  康韵婕  肖杰  陈虹举  贺青山 《地理学报》2021,76(10):2379-2390
在探讨“美丽冰冻圈”内涵的基础上,从自然属性与社会经济两个层面、致利与致害两条线,分析了“美丽冰冻圈”与区域可持续发展的关系,“美丽冰冻圈”、区域社会经济发展、人类福祉构成冰冻圈—人类社会经济复合命运共同体。基于中国冰冻圈要素及其变化影响的区域差异性,选取祁连山—河西地区、青藏高原三江源地区、横断山大香格里拉地区,分别代表冰冻圈水资源影响区、冰冻圈灾害影响区、冰冻圈旅游经济区,围绕冰冻圈水资源服务与绿洲经济、雪灾害风险与畜牧业经济、冰雪旅游与区域经济等核心问题,从冰冻圈资源服务与灾害风险视角,详细阐述了冰冻圈融入不同区域发展的途径与模式。在干旱半干旱内陆地区,冰冻圈主要以水源涵养、水量供给与径流调节服务,融入绿洲社会经济发展,是一种冰冻圈水资源支撑型区域发展模式;在青藏高原高寒区,冰冻圈生态环境决定了畜牧业经济的脆弱性,冰冻圈灾害负向影响畜牧业经济,是一种冰冻圈生态支撑+灾害影响型区域发展模式;在冰冻圈旅游经济区,直接依托冰雪资源发展冰雪旅游业,是一种基于冰冻圈资源的旅游经济驱动型区域发展模式。  相似文献

消费升级时代孕育了生活性服务新业态,改变了生活服务业的城市空间格局。论文以菜市场作为生活服务空间的代表,选取武汉市这一中国城市消费升级样本及城市疫后复苏“风向标”作为典型案例区,结合GIS空间计量和STATA统计分析,探讨菜市场综合体系的形成过程、类型差异和影响因素。研究发现:① 武汉市菜市场经历了传统农贸市场主导—零售新业态扩张—社区尺度回落的历程,形成以大卖场生鲜部、农贸市场、生鲜超市及社区菜场为主的复合型生活服务空间,并在疫后展现出一定韧性;② 武汉市菜市场整体上由双核心向多核心转变,由城市中心向外围延伸,且呈现出农贸市场“团簇状”、生鲜超市“条型”、大卖场“点状”、社区菜场“蝶形”的分类型差异化格局;③ 全业态菜市场布局受社会、经济、区位和发展基础影响显著,传统业态受市场和区位要素影响显著,零售新业态受经济要素和前期菜市场集聚程度的影响显著,且消费升级态势下新建菜市场选址更加偏好购物中心代表的体验式消费场所。研究结果对于丰富现代菜市场体系的类型研究,拓展城市生活服务空间研究的学科视域具有一定理论意义,同时对于优化城市生活服务空间结构以满足居民日益增长的美好生活需要和服务品质追求具有一定现实价值。  相似文献

欠发达农区外出务工规模及影响因素分析   总被引:1,自引:0,他引:1  
根据对河南省农区十村11251 户农户的入户调查资料,认为农民外出务工的数量与规模是经济因素、家庭 因素和环境因素综合作用的结果。多元回归模型显示:①外出务工经济收益与成本、家庭人口状况、农户家庭经营 地、农户家庭生活性支出等正向影响农户外出务工的规模;②农区家庭劳动力文化状况中,初中及以下学历人数正 向影响农区外出务工的规模,高中及以上学历人数负向影响农区外出务工的规模;③环境因素中,经济水平因子对 农区外出务工规模的影响是正向的,地形、通达性和土地类型等三个因子对农区外出务工规模的影响是负向的。  相似文献

潘竟虎  魏石梅  张蓉  杨亮洁 《地理学报》2022,77(10):2494-2513
利用腾讯迁徙数据构建居民城际出行网络,分析了不同时段、不同交通方式下中国居民城际出行网络的空间结构特征以及主要城市群的对内、对外居民城际出行模式。研究发现,2018年中国居民城际出行网络呈“东密西疏”空间分布格局,形成以京、沪、穗—深、蓉—渝等高中心性城市为顶点的顶层跨区级“钻石型”网络结构。“春运”时段城际出行的重心相较日常出行更偏向于西南,居民城际日均出行规模亦高于其他时段,特殊节假日城际出行具有显著的空间邻近效应。不同出行方式下的出行人口、出行范围和出行交通网络差异显著,航空、铁路、公路出行分别承担国家级、区域级和地方级城际出行的人口集散。主要城市群对内出行网络呈现“核心—邻近—边缘”空间格局,以多中心双核出行模式为主,对外出行网络则呈现“跨区—邻域—地方”的格局,以单中心单核出行模式为主。  相似文献

人类对生态系统的过度利用使得维持生态系统服务功能和食物消费需求间的矛盾日益突出。哈萨克斯坦作为全球生态问题最突出的国家之一,人地、草畜矛盾非常严峻。因此,探究哈萨克斯坦食物消费模式及影响因素,进而提高食物消费可持续性、维持生态系统服务功能显得尤为重要。本文以2012年、2016年哈萨克斯坦食物消费数据为基础,通过对消费模式的划分及其变化分析,得到了以下主要结论:受消费习惯、食物供给和社会经济发展影响,哈萨克斯坦存在三种食物消费模式,分别为以奶、谷物消费为主的模式,以奶、谷物和肉类为主的模式,以奶、谷物、肉类、蔬果消费为主的模式,三种消费模式特征差异明显,分别分布在哈萨克斯坦的北、中、南地区;值得注意的是,哈萨克斯坦的食物消费有向以奶、谷物和肉类为主的模式变化的趋势。面对不同的食7品消费模式及其变化趋势,政府可通过转变食物生产观念、加大国内外区域间交流合作来增加当地居民的福祉。  相似文献

“文—旅”产业融合发展为产业结构高质量转型、空间统筹优化和区域经济韧性提升赋能。在由“宏观—中观—微观”三维尺度复合而成的城市群“文—旅”产业融合发展理论基础上,论文构建了城市群“文—旅”产业融合发展评价指标体系,以长江中游城市群为研究对象,借助耦合协调模型和极化指数模型对2010—2019年区域“文—旅”产业融合发展水平进行测算并分析其空间效应,并探究该区域“文—旅”产业融合发展的驱动机制。结果显示:① 长江中游城市群“文—旅”产业融合发展的各子系统间具有较强的互动关系,但多数城市暂未达到良性发展状态;② 研究期内,长江中游城市群“文—旅”产业融合发展的空间效应表现出“极化效应”显著、“回程效应”与“扩散效应”微弱的特征;③ 长江中游城市群“文—旅”产业融合发展在空间上呈现以“武汉—长沙—南昌”为核心的“核心—边缘”结构;④ 长江中游城市群“文—旅”产业融合发展是在资源禀赋基础力、居民消费需求力、基础设施保障力、规模效益催动力、人力资源潜在力、经济发展拉动力“六力”共同驱动下形成的。最后,根据长江中游城市群“文—旅”产业融合发展现状,提出强化区域联动、瞄准核心驱动力等针对性建议,推动长江中游城市群区域一体化建设和地方经济高质量发展。  相似文献

基于EBA模型的中国碳排放稳健性影响因素研究   总被引:3,自引:1,他引:2  
依据环境经济学理论,运用极值边界分析(the extreme bounds analysis, EBA)模型,拓展了Kaya恒等式,利用中国30个省际区域2001~2010年的面板数据,实证研究中国省际区域人均碳排放量“稳健性”的影响因素。结果表明,地方财政决算支出、产业结构、能源效率、能源消费结构、能源价格、客运量等6个因素对中国人均碳排放量具有抗干扰的“稳健性”显著影响,并根据实证结论提出了一些政策建议,如调整产业结构,控制高碳产业发展;优化能源消费结构,积极发展新能源和可再生能源;发展循环经济开发清洁技术,提高能源利用效率;提倡低碳生活,提倡低碳生活方式。这些建议为政府制定环境保护与经济发展政策提供经验证据和决策参考。  相似文献

基于北京、深圳、成都和中山4个具有代表性的城市抽样调查监测数据,采用计量模型探讨了新生代流动人口的回流意愿与区位选择特征及影响因素。结果表明:1)新生代流动人口具有较强的回流意愿,且不同类型(智力型、投资型和劳力型)在回流意愿和区位选择上存在显著差异。2)其回流意愿受个体“客观属性”(人口学因素、经济因素)与“主观感知”(经济地位感知、社会心理感知)双重影响,特别是人口学因素和社会心理感知。3)就回流区位选择而言,人力资本是影响其回流至户籍地所在省会城市最显著的因素;主观感知中的城市社会适应、家庭“心理成本”和家乡生活方式认同与其选择回流至户籍地所在的地级市显著相关;客观属性中的人口学因素(性别和年龄)、在外务工时间主要影响其回流至户籍地所在的县(市、区)或乡镇;经济因素中的个人收入对各类回流地的选择均有显著的影响。不同回流区位的选择是综合“生存”与“发展”两方面需求的结果。建议未来精准施策,尤其要注意地级市的人口回流;在重视吸引人才的同时,要进一步关注流动人口的社会适应问题,完善公共服务设施尤其是医疗、养老、子女入学等,推进城镇化持续健康发展。  相似文献

Research on ecosystem service consumption not only helps to reveal the utilization intensity and management level of the ecosystem in Guilin, but it also provides a scientific basis for ecosystem investment, trade, subsidies and taxation by the Guilin government departments. Based on household survey data of urban and rural ecological consumption, the physical quantity accounting method is adopted for multivariate statistical analyses, such as analysis of variance and multiple comparison. This analysis reveals the differences and changes in the consumption level, consumption structure and consumption pattern of the main ecological products in Guilin among the various counties. The results fit into four main themes. (1) The annual per capita consumption of the main ecological products in Guilin varies either extremely significantly or significantly among the counties, but the consumption level of ecological products varies according to the type of products. There are significant or extremely significant differences in the annual per capita consumption of cereals, melons and fruits, pork, poultry, beef and mutton, fresh eggs and milk between urban and rural residents. (2) There are extremely significant differences in the annual per capita consumption of fruits, pork, poultry, beef and mutton, fish, fresh milk and vegetable oil among urban residents in different counties. There are also extremely significant differences in the annual per capita consumption of cereals, pork, poultry and alcohol among rural residents in different counties, and significant differences in the annual per capita consumption of fresh eggs and milk. The consumption level of ecological products by urban and rural resident varies with the type of products. (3) The ecological consumption patterns of all counties in Guilin mainly follow the “cereal + vegetable + fruit + meat” pattern for urban residents and the “cereal + vegetable + meat” pattern for rural residents (except for the rural residents in Pingle, which show the “cereal + vegetable” pattern). The consumption structure of urban residents is better than that of rural residents. (4) There is a large gap between the ecological consumption of urban and rural residents in Guilin and China's recommended standards, except for cereals and meat. The main problems are excessive meat intake, and insufficient intake of dark vegetables, fruits, eggs, milk and fish. Therefore, we should make full use of forestland, grassland, water and other resources in the area, and vigorously develop fishery, fruit and vegetable production and herbivorous animal husbandry to meet people's ecological needs for dark fruits and vegetables, eggs, milk and fish in Guilin City.  相似文献

Animal husbandry and crop farming are specialized for development in separate areas on the Tibetan Plateau. Such a pattern of isolation has led to current concerns of rangeland and farming system degradation due to intensive land use. The crop-livestock integration, however, has been proven to increase food and feed productivity thorough niche complementarity, and is thereby especially effective for promoting ecosystem resilience. Regional synergy has emerged as an integrated approach to reconcile rangeland livestock with forage crop production. It moves beyond the specialized sectors of animal husbandry and intensive agriculture to coordinate them through regional coupling. Therefore, crop-livestock integration (CLI) has been suggested as one of the effective solutions to forage deficit and livestock production in grazing systems. But it is imperative that CLI moves forward from the farm level to the regional scale, in order to secure regional synergism during agro-pastoral development. The national key R & D program, Technology and Demonstration of Recovery and Restoration of Degraded Alpine Ecosystems on the Tibetan Plateau, aims to solve the problems of alpine grassland degradation by building up a grass-based animal husbandry technology system that includes synergizing forage production and ecological functioning, reconciling the relationship between ecology, forage production and animal husbandry, and achieving the win-win goals of curbing grassland degradation and changing the development mode of animal husbandry. It is imperative to call for regional synergy through integrating ecological functioning with ecosystem services, given the alarming threat of rangeland degradation on the Tibetan Plateau. The series of papers in this issue, together with those published previously, provide a collection of rangeland ecology and management studies in an effort to ensure the sustainable use and management of the alpine ecosystems.  相似文献

There has been an obvious diurnal asymmetrical warming effect as a result of the overall climate warming in the Tibetan Plateau. To reduce the uncertainty caused by the diurnal asymmetrical warming effect on future food security predictions in the Tibetan Plateau, this study used winter highland barley (var. Dongqing No. 1) for the experimental materials, and the FATI (Free Air Temperature Increase) field open heating system to carry out a simulated diurnal asymmetrical warming experiment (AW: All-day warming, DW: Daytime warming, NW: Nighttime warming, CK: Control) for two growing seasons (2018-2019 and 2019-2020) at the Lhasa Agroecosystem Research Station. The growth characteristics and yield of Tibetan winter highland barley were investigated in this study. Compared to the control, all the AW, DW and NW treatments had significant effects on the phenological period of winter highland barley, with the advancement of the phenological phase and shortening of the whole growth period. The degree of influence was AW>NW>DW, and all the AW, DW and NW treatments shortened the interval from sowing to heading of winter highland barley and increased the interval from heading to maturity. The effect on the phenological phase was the most obvious for AW and reached a statistically significant level (P<0.05). During the generative growth phase, the biomass above-ground and plant height of winter highland barley had an increasing tendency under the different warming conditions. In the late growth period, the biomass above-ground and plant height of the NW treatment were significantly higher than those of the other treatments. In addition, the warming caused a decrease in the dry matter distribution proportions of leaves and stems at the mature stage, and an increase in the distribution ratios of roots and spikes; and the AW, NW and DW treatments increased grain yields by 16.4%, 24.6% and 9.5%, respectively, on average in the two years. The increasing effect on grain yields of the NW treatment reached a significant level compared with the control in 2019-2020 (t=-2.541, P=0.026). In terms of yield composition, the effective spike number and 1000-grain weight tended to increase. The grain number per spike tended to increase, except for the AW treatment, while panicle length and seed setting rate tended to decrease, except for the NW treatment. Therefore, the effects of different simulated diurnal asymmetrical warming treatments on the growth characteristics and yield of winter highland barley were variable in the Tibetan Plateau.  相似文献

Highland barley is an important staple food in the Tibet, and the Tibetan Plateau is experiencing obvious climatic warming. However, few studies have examined the warming effects on highland barley growth and biomass allocation under conditions of controlled experimental warming. This limits our ability to predict how highland barley will change as the climate changes in the future. An experiment of field warming at two magnitudes was performed in a highland barley system of the Tibet beginning in late May, 2014. Infrared heaters were used to increase soil temperature. At the end of the warming experiment (September 14, 2014), plant growth parameters (plant height, basal diameter, shoot length and leaf number), biomass accumulation parameters (total biomass, root biomass, stem biomass, leaf biomass and spike biomass), and carbon and nitrogen concentration parameters (carbon concentration, nitrogen concentration, the ratio of carbon to nitrogen concentration in root, stem, leaf and spike) were sampled. The low- and high-level experimental warming significantly increased soil temperature by 1.52 and 1.98 °C, respectively. Average soil moisture was significantly decreased by 0.03 m3 m-3 under the high-level experimental warming, while soil moisture under the low-level experimental warming did not significantly change. The low- and high-level experimental warming did not significantly affect plant growth parameters, biomass accumulation parameters, and carbon and nitrogen concentration parameters. There were also no significant differences of plant growth parameters, biomass accumulation parameters, and carbon and nitrogen concentration parameters between the low- and high-level experimental warming. Our findings suggest that the response of highland barley growth, total and component biomass accumulation, and carbon and nitrogen concentration to warming did not linearly change with warming magnitude in the Tibet.  相似文献

中国农村居民旅游消费特征与影响因素分析   总被引:2,自引:0,他引:2  
余凤龙  黄震方  方叶林 《地理研究》2013,32(8):1565-1576
农村居民旅游消费水平的增强是扩大内需、统筹城乡发展的重要途径,有助于促进旅游业的可持续发展。分析中国农村居民旅游消费的发展阶段、消费特征及其变动趋势与影响因素,研究表明:① 农村居民旅游消费可以分为三个阶段:1999 年以前,旅游消费呈现快速发展的态势,人均消费水平较低;1999-2003 年,消费水平基本处于停滞状态;2003 年以后,旅游消费发展主要因出游人次增加而带来的规模扩张,人均消费增长迟缓。② 农村居民平均旅游消费倾向呈现波动性下降趋势,消费水平以滞后性消费为主,交通、住宿、餐饮和游览等消费比重持续下降,消费结构变动程度较强,消费层次较低,消费产品结构不合理。③ 农村居民收入、传统消费习惯和消费不确定性是影响旅游消费的主要因素,其中收入、消费习惯与旅游消费之间存在显著的正相关关系,居民收入的积极效应更强;消费不确定性与旅游消费之间存在显著的负相关关系,是影响旅游消费的消极因素;城镇居民旅游消费的示范效应不显著,但城乡旅游交流日益密切,其示范效应也不容忽视。  相似文献

应用ESDA并结合标准差指数(S)、变异系数(V)等方法,从空间相关的视角分析新疆各县市农林牧渔业人均产值的空间差异。结果显示:以农林牧渔业人均产值来计算的新疆县域间的农林牧渔业人均产值呈现北疆高于东疆、南疆的空间差异。2003-2012年间:新疆县域农林牧渔业人均产值的空间自相关测度Moran's I呈曲线性增减态势,表明农林牧渔业人均产值的空间集聚性呈曲线性波动,但农林牧渔业人均产值的年增长率逐年上升。从局部自相关分析来看,区域间呈现两个极端化较为明显,说明新疆农林牧渔业人均产值在空间分布上具有不均衡性。  相似文献

壤塘县大骨节病病区环境中硒的分布特征   总被引:3,自引:1,他引:2  
大骨节病是一种地方性骨关节病,主要分布于环境低硒地区。目前,我国大部分地区大骨节病病情已经得到控制,病情相对活跃而严重的区域主要集中于青藏高原地区。四川省壤塘县地处青藏高原东南缘,大骨节病遍布全县各村且最低患病率不低于13.28%。本文选择不同病区采集了耕作土壤(0~20cm)、青稞、糌粑和饮用水等样品,并分析了样品含硒量与大骨节病病情的关系。结果表明:壤塘县大骨节病病区环境含硒水平很低,特别是病情比较严重的村子其环境含硒水平更低。耕作土壤和青稞籽粒含硒水平依次为中病区>重病区>极重病区。受制作过程中添加物的影响糌粑含硒水平为中病区>重病区≈极重病区。虽然不同饮水类型硒的水平存在差异,但是,极重病区饮用水中含硒量也低于中病区和重病区。大骨节病与当地环境因素特别是主要粮食和食物含硒量的关系非常密切。在低硒环境条件下,由于饮水仅对人体硒的摄入起辅助性的作用,因此,调节和改善环境低硒地带居民的膳食结构,增加外源性高硒食物的输入,减少人体对低硒环境因素的依赖性,将会对大骨节病的防治具有重要的意义。  相似文献

塔里木河流域农牧系统耦合协调度分析   总被引:2,自引:1,他引:1  
赵俊  刘新平  刘向晖  田童 《干旱区地理》2015,38(5):1077-1084
种植业(农业系统中的小农业)和畜牧业是农业系统中的两大主要组成部分,其协调发展有利于现代农业的实现。塔里木河流域是新疆重要的农业生产区域,农牧耦合协调发展将有利于推动流域现代农业的进程,增加农牧民收入。在统计学"变异性系数"的基础之上对其进行改良,构建了塔里木河流域农牧系统的耦合度和耦合协调度模型,以2003-2014年的统计数据为基础,定量分析了流域农牧系统耦合度和协调度,得出以下结论:流域传统农业特征显著;流域农牧协调发展存在一定的难度;流域农牧耦合只是简单的初级耦合,农牧高级耦合发展后劲还不足;政策因素对流域农牧耦合影响较大。  相似文献
